Product information

The Banner Engineering Q45BB6RQ5 acts as a photoelectric receiver, designed to operate within a voltage range of 10 to 30 V dc. With a 250 mA capacity, this receiver is a vital component of the Q45 series, engineered to capture signals transmitted in photoelectric sensing circuits. Proper identification of this part number is essential for ensuring that your receiver matches the transmitter and overall system architecture currently in use. This unit is constructed to maintain functional signal reception, which is critical for the accuracy of your detection setups. When integrating this receiver into your existing framework, verifying the electrical compatibility is a primary step in the procurement workflow to prevent operational discrepancies.
